Opposing Candidates End Debate With A Duet

November 6, 2018

This story proves that two people with opposite views can still come together in perfect harmony.

Lucy Rogers (D) and Zac Mayo (R) are both running for a state House seat in Vermont. After a heated debate in their local library, they did something unexpected.

Rogers and Mayo moved the tables, grabbed their instruments and performed a duet for the crowd.

The song they chose is Eddie Vedder's "Society", which is about a deep yearning for a less competitive society.
